macOS系统版本过低无法安装软件?这些绕过方法助你解决难题

2026-04-1711阅读macos

文章最后更新时间:2026年04月25日

macOS系统版本过低常导致无法安装新版软件,影响使用体验,针对这一问题,可通过下载适配旧系统的软件版本、利用虚拟机安装兼容系统、或通过命令行降级依赖组件等方式绕过限制,虚拟机可模拟旧环境,命令行工具能精准调整系统组件,而旧版软件则直接规避版本冲突,这些方法能有效解决兼容性问题,满足基础功能需求,但需注意操作安全及系统稳定性,避免因不当设置引发其他故障。

在日常使用Mac时,我们常会遇到这样的情况:想安装某款新软件,却提示“macOS版本过低,无法安装”,这通常是因为软件开发商为了适配新功能或安全需求,设定了最低的macOS系统版本要求,但如果你因为硬件限制(如旧款Mac)或不愿升级系统,难道就只能放弃使用这些软件吗?通过一些方法,或许可以“绕过”版本限制,成功安装并运行软件,本文将详细分析原因,并提供几种可行的绕过方案,同时提醒注意事项,帮你安全解决问题。

为什么低版本macOS无法安装软件?

首先需要明确,软件提示“macOS版本过低”并非无理取闹,这背后主要有三个原因:

  1. API依赖:新软件可能使用了新版macOS提供的系统API(应用程序接口),而旧版本系统没有这些接口,导致软件无法调用核心功能,甚至无法启动。

  2. 安全机制:新版macOS强化了沙盒、代码签名等安全策略,旧版本系统的安全机制可能不兼容,导致软件被系统拦截或运行异常。

  3. 架构限制:Apple Silicon Mac(M1/M2芯片)自macOS Big Sur(11.x)起支持ARM原生应用,而旧版系统(如macOS Catalina 10.15及更早)主要为Intel架构设计,部分新软件可能不再提供Intel版本,直接导致旧款Intel Mac无法安装。

绕过方法:从安全兼容到风险尝试

优先选择软件的“旧版本”(最安全可靠)

原理:大多数软件开发商会保留历史版本的安装包,旧版本通常对低macOS系统更友好,且核心功能可能已满足日常需求。
操作步骤

  1. 官网归档页面:直接访问软件官网,查看“支持”“下载”或“归档”栏目。

    • VLC媒体播放器:官网提供macOS 10.7至最新版本的全系列安装包;

    • Mozilla Firefox:在“旧版本”页面可下载适配macOS 10.10及更早的版本。

  2. 第三方软件库:如果官网未提供,可尝试 trusted 的第三方下载平台,如:

    • MacUpdate(https://www.macupdate.com):支持按系统版本筛选软件;

    • OldVersion.com(https://www.oldversion.com):专门收录各软件的历史版本。

  3. 注意版本号:下载时需确认软件版本与macOS版本的兼容性(例如macOS 10.15 Catalina可兼容大部分10.10-10.15版本的应用)。

优点:完全兼容系统,安全无风险,无需复杂操作。
缺点:可能无法使用软件的最新功能或安全更新。

修改软件包的“版本要求”(需一定技术基础)

原理:部分软件的安装包(.dmg、.pkg文件)会包含“版本限制”信息,通过修改这些信息,可让系统误认为当前版本符合要求。
操作步骤(以.pkg安装包为例):

  1. :右键点击.pkg文件,选择“显示包内容”,进入Contents目录,找到Distribution文件(用文本编辑器打开)。

  2. 修改版本限制:在Distribution文件中搜索minos(macOS最低版本要求)或maxosVersion(最高版本要求),将其数值改为当前系统版本(例如当前系统为10.15,将minos="10.16"改为minos="10.15")。

  3. 重新安装:保存修改后的文件,双.pkg文件重新安装。

注意:此方法仅适用于安装包检查不严格的软件,若软件依赖新版API,即使安装成功也可能无法运行。

优点:无需寻找旧版本,可直接尝试安装新版软件。
缺点:操作复杂,可能破坏安装包完整性,导致安装失败或软件异常。

通过虚拟机安装高版本macOS(适合Intel Mac)

原理:如果Mac硬件支持(Intel芯片),可通过虚拟机软件安装高版本macOS,再在虚拟机中运行目标软件。
操作步骤

  1. 选择虚拟机软件:推荐免费开源的 VirtualBox(https://www.virtualbox.org)或付费的 Parallels Desktop(对Apple Silicon Mac支持更好)。

  2. 创建macOS虚拟机:下载对应版本的macOS安装镜像(如从App Store下载安装器,或通过“创建安装媒体”制作镜像),在虚拟机中安装系统。

  3. 安装软件:在虚拟机内登录Apple ID,下载并安装目标软件。

注意

  • 虚拟机需要占用大量内存和CPU资源,建议至少8GB内存+双核CPU;

  • Apple Silicon Mac(M1/M2)安装macOS虚拟机需使用支持ARM架构的虚拟机软件(如Parallels Desktop 16.5及以上版本)。

优点:可使用最新版软件,同时保留原系统环境。
缺点:性能损耗较大,虚拟机内系统运行可能卡顿。

使用“Rosetta 2”或“翻译工具”(仅限Intel Mac转ARM兼容)

原理:Apple Silicon Mac可通过Rosetta 2将Intel架构软件翻译为ARM架构运行,但部分旧软件可能依赖低版本macOS的Rosetta,若软件提示“版本过低”,可尝试强制启用旧版Rosetta。
操作步骤

  1. 安装Rosetta 2:在终端运行 softwareupdate --install-rosetta,根据提示安装。

  2. 运行软件时右键选择“打开”:首次运行Intel软件时,系统会提示“无法打开”,需右键点击软件图标,选择“打开”,忽略警告强制启动。

注意:此方法仅适用于Intel架构软件在Apple Silicon Mac上的兼容性问题,无法解决macOS版本限制本身。

优点:无需额外工具,系统原生支持。
缺点:仅适用于Intel软件,且对依赖新版API的软件无效。

升级macOS系统(最根本但受硬件限制)

如果Mac硬件支持升级(如2015年后的Intel Mac,或2019年后的Apple Silicon Mac),升级到最新macOS是最彻底的解决方案。
操作步骤

  1. 检查系统兼容性:进入“系统设置”>“通用”>“软件更新”,查看是否有可用更新;

  2. 备份数据:升级前通过“时间机器”完整备份,防止数据丢失;

  3. 下载安装器:从App Store下载最新macOS安装包,按提示完成升级。

优点:可使用所有最新软件,享受安全更新和新功能。
缺点:旧款Mac可能无法升级(如2012年前的Intel Mac仅支持到macOS Mojave 10.14),且升级后可能存在兼容性问题。

重要提醒:这些“坑”千万别踩!

在尝试绕过版本限制时,务必注意以下风险,避免导致系统损坏或数据丢失:

  1. 拒绝非官方渠道下载:不要从不明网站下载“破解版”“修改版”软件,可能携带恶意代码(如病毒、勒索软件);

  2. 谨慎修改系统文件:方法二中修改安装包可能破坏软件完整性,建议在虚拟机中测试;

  3. 虚拟机资源管理:虚拟机运行会占用大量硬件资源,避免导致主系统卡顿;

  4. 备份!备份!备份!:无论尝试哪种方法,操作前务必通过“时间机器”或外接硬盘备份系统,以便出现问题后恢复。

优先安全,再谈“绕过”

macOS版本限制本质是软件与系统的兼容性问题,解决时建议按“安全优先级”排序:先找旧版本→再尝试修改安装包→谨慎使用虚拟机→最后考虑升级系统,对于日常使用的核心软件(如办公、设计工具),优先选择兼容旧版本的稳定版;对于非必要的新软件,若无法安装,不妨寻找替代品(如开源软件或跨平台工具)。

技术是为了服务生活,不必为了“用上新软件”而强行冒险,选择适合自己的方案,才能让Mac用得更安心、更长久。

文章版权声明:本文内容由互联网,本站不拥有所有权,不承担相关法律责任。如果发现本站有涉嫌抄袭的内容,欢迎发送邮件,并提供相关证据,一经查实,本站将立刻删除涉嫌侵权内容。

目录[+]